    Talking She ate Pre-Killed

    YAY!!!! Fed Serena (my normal ball) last night. I have been stressing about having to feed her live...don't like to do it. Well, decided to take the plunge and try feeding her pre-killed. I took the fresh killed rat, dangled it in front of her nose, and WHAM!!! she took it no problem. I am SOOOO excited right now. Switching over to frozen thawed should be no problem, just ordered some actually. I am so happy about this, as I was always paranoid that she was going to get hurt with the live rat.

    Re: She ate Pre-Killed

    F/T shouldn't be a problem at all now. Just make sure you heat them properly. If it's as warm as a corpse, don't expect much action. If you warm it properly and heat the head appropriately, you'll have a disappearing rat act.
